Mifepristone vs. Birth Control: What You Need to Know
Mifepristone
- Used for medication abortion & miscarriage care
- Blocks progesterone to safely end a pregnancy
- FDA-approved & used safely for over 20 years
Birth Control
- Prevents pregnancy before it happens
- Includes pills, IUDs, condoms, implants, and more
- Helps treat endometriosis and PCOS, easing severe pain and hormone imbalances
- Helps people plan their futures & control their reproductive health
❌ They are NOT the same thing. But both are crucial for people to make decisions about their own bodies.
